How WordPress Caching Improves Loading Time and Overall Performance
WordPress caching is important for reducing page load times and improving overall website performance by limiting repetitive server-side processing. How to Reduce Time to First Byte (TTFB) on VPS Hosting
Reducing Time to First Byte on VPS hosting means minimizing the delay between a user request and the moment your server sends its first byte of data. This metric directly reflects server responsiveness and backend efficiency, making it one of the most important indicators of real-world website ...

What is a Sitemap and Why It Matters for SEO
A sitemap is a structured file that lists all important pages of your website. It helps search engines like Google crawl your website more efficiently. A sitemap acts like a roadmap, showing search engines how your site is ...
